Individual therapy, also known as one-on-one counseling or psychotherapy, is a personalized form of mental health support where a person works directly with a trained therapist to explore their thoughts, feelings, behaviors, and life challenges. The focus is on the individual’s unique experiences and goals — whether that’s managing anxiety, depression, trauma, grief, relationship issues, self-esteem struggles, or life transitions. It’s a safe, confidential space where people can unpack their emotions, gain self-awareness, and develop healthier coping mechanisms.
Therapists use a range of evidence-based approaches tailored to the person’s needs.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) helps challenge and reframe negative thought patterns, Psychodynamic Therapy explores how past experiences influence current behavior, Mindfulness-Based Therapy promotes emotional regulation and self-awareness, and Humanistic Therapy focuses on self-acceptance and personal growth. The therapist may also integrate techniques from different approaches, depending on what resonates most with the client. The goal isn’t to “fix” someone — it’s to empower them to better understand themselves, improve emotional well-being, and make meaningful, lasting changes in their life.
